TCT? Valve Adjustment? Knocking Rods?
Sorry for probably posting up duplicates of the same request from others but I am having an issue where it sounds like the TCT needs replacing but reading through the forums and listening to countless youtube "S2000 Engine Noise" I don't know where the issue is.
https://youtu.be/4FbsZwEPcrM https://youtu.be/UEa8iI-uALU I took it to Motorsport Techniques here in Hayward Ca. asked them to see what was wrong, they were not able to find the issue and stated that it might be a valve adjustment. So I looked up valve adjustment. Great! the ticking noise is valve adjust or TCT which I can manage to do. But the issue i brought it in was for the sputtering noise, it seems like it lost power #1 and then the sputtering sound it makes when you press the gas(video above). That sound is not there when it's idle only in gear and most of the TCT and valve adjustments are when its idle. Engine mods: AP2 Transmission 87.25mm Mahle 11.71:1 pistons Inline pro connecting rods ACL rod bearings w/ OEM main bearings Has anyone had this issue or heard the same sound it is making when you press on the gas? I'm hoping is not a huge problem. :( |
Do a leak down and compression test. See if there's any issues there. Have someone who knows how to work on s2000 do a valve adjustment.

I worked on a car that sounded like TCT at first. Turned out to be spun rod and all cam holder bolts loose. Compression check is a good first check and a worthy skill to learn.
